## Authentication

The dedupe service (Marrowmatch) merges duplicate customer records nightly and exposes a manual trigger for on-call use. All calls go through the internal Gatefen proxy; there is no public endpoint. Use the service account, not your personal credentials, since merges are attributed to the caller. Configure the client with the endpoint in `config/dedupe.yaml` and authenticate with the key below.

gateway credential: qvz23-XSZTNBjrucz4Q49XMT1TuVw

Quick note for new folks on Reportly: our report builder's sort is now stable, so rows with equal keys keep their original order. Don't "fix" ties by adding random tiebreakers — Marisol already burned a sprint on that. To run the builder locally against the staging warehouse, drop this into your .env before starting the dev server.

vault entry, hahaf-tahop: VAULT_KEY3=84f

Subject: New Subscription Tier — Briefing Before Launch

Team,

We launch the Meridian Plus tier on the first of next month. It sits between Standard and Enterprise, priced at a 40% premium over Standard, bundling the Skyloft analytics module and priority support. Branch managers: train front-line staff this week, update signage, and do not discount below list during the launch window. Pilot results from the Greywick branch were strong — 11% upgrade rate. The commercial intent behind this tier is summarised in the note below.

board note of yahig-bafog: Zorvanek Partners plans to lower the Jorox list price by 61.2 percent in October. The pricing group signed off on a budget of $141.0 million for Project Gormir. The renewal with Olidorax Group closes at $453.7 million a year, 11.6 percent below the last contract. Project Casok slips by six weeks because of the tooling delay.